    Now, I doubt PerfectDisk 7 is compatible with Vista! The x64 compatibility they are talking about here is Windows XP Pro x64. PD7 was no longer available by the time Vista was released AFAIK.

    Personally I wouldn't bother with a defragmenter for Vista. Vista's build-in defragmenter works fine.

    Neither PerfectDisk nor Diskeeper work with Vista x64. I am using IOBIT's Smart Defrag which is freeware and defrags and optimizes to a greater level than the built in Vista defrag.
    I would download it and use it until your favorite acknowledges Vista x64 exists. It is automated so you can "set it and forget it" to use a well known brands line.
